The notes repeatedly connect mRNA, guide RNA, CRISPR/Cas9, and genetically modified mosquitoes into one larger concern: biological tools that can operate at population scale. The strongest version of this topic should avoid broad conclusions and instead document the mechanisms, the public claims, and the open questions.

Established background: mRNA can be used to instruct cells to produce proteins; CRISPR/Cas systems use guide RNA to target genetic sequences; genetically modified mosquitoes are a real public-health tool regulated through official channels. Those facts do not prove misuse, but they do explain why the same technologies become central to population-control theories.
